Branston Man in Court Over Death of Seven-Year-Old in Sleaford Crash

A Branston local has been brought before the court on charges related to the tragic passing of a seven-year-old girl, Elsie Gascoigne. The incident, which involved a two-vehicle collision, took place earlier this year near Sleaford. The accused, Veselin Dudenski, 39, from Cherry Avenue, Branston, is facing accusations of causing death and serious injury through dangerous driving. The event took place on the B1202 Metheringham Heath Lane, Nocton, on Friday 3 January. Mr Dudenski made an appearance at Lincoln Magistrates’ Court, where no pleas have been recorded yet. The case has now been postponed to allow for plea and trial preparation. The next hearing in Lincoln Crown Court is scheduled for 13 November.
